Google Ads is Google’s online advertising program and allows companies and web agencies to create online ads to reach audiences interested in the products and services they offer. The Google Ads platform runs on pay-per-click (PPC) advertising, meaning the brand has to pay every time a visitor clicks the ad.
However, catching the attention of users out there can be tricky, even when paying for it. A recent survey from Swedish telecom company Ericsson’s mobile ads platform, Emodo, found nearly three-quarters of consumers would be more likely to pay attention to an ad that incorporated AR elements, and about 70% said they would like to see more ads that do so in the future. Meanwhile, ARtillery Intelligence projects report AR-based advertising to be one of the most lucrative growth areas for the technology.
